Ligonier Echo
Wednesday, June 23, 1920
Milton Geeting Caught Between Cars Badly Crushed
Milton Geeting, son of Mr. and Mrs. D. A. Geeting of Ligonier, aged about 27 years and married, while employed as a brakeman on the L.V.R.R. on the Wilpen Branch out near Fort Palmer Thursday of last week in coupling two cars was caught between the cars and badly crushed and had his left arm broken and both bones crushed below the elbow and three ribs on his right side were torn loose. After being temporarily cared for by Ligonier physicians he was taken to Latrobe Hospital for treatment and X-Ray examination. Mr. Geeting saw service in the World War.
